As nouns, fighter is a hypernym of interceptor; that is, fighter is a word with a broader meaning than interceptor:
  • interceptor: a fast maneuverable fighter plane designed to intercept enemy aircraft
  • fighter: a high-speed military or naval airplane designed to destroy enemy aircraft in the air
Other hypernyms of interceptor include attack aircraft, fighter aircraft.
